Interest in Trade Schools on the Rise as Gen Z Embraces College Alternatives
A career in the skilled trades is often the last option on high-school graduates’ minds, as attending a four-year college has long been considered their logical next step toward a rewarding career. But with the cost of college tuition soaring, the value of a bachelor’s degree in question, and sky-high demand for skilled tradespeople leading to more robust salaries and greater job security, more young people are enrolling in trade schools than they have in years.
Elevate MRO, Elevate Jet, Expand to Denver, Boosting Western US Presence
Elevate MRO, a division of Elevate Aviation Group (EAG), announces the opening of a new aircraft maintenance center at Rocky Mountain Metropolitan Airport (KBJC) in Denver. This expansion includes increased staff and maintenance teams to support the existing client base and enhance aircraft maintenance service availability while supporting Elevate Jet’s management, charter and aircraft sales capabilities.
Metro Aviation Announces New Division and Additional Capabilities
Metro Aviation is growing its list of capabilities with the creation of Metro Gulf, a new division that adds fixed-wing aircraft to the company’s extensive list of completion services. The new division holds its own Part 145 certificate and will provide maintenance, repair and avionics services to Metro’s existing fixed-wing and rotor-wing fleet as well as external customers.
SmartSky® Receives STC for King Air B200 through 360
SmartSky, provider of advanced in-flight air-to-ground (ATG) connectivity for business aviation, announces the issuance of an FAA supplemental type certificate (STC) for SmartSky LITE on the King Air 350i. The in-flight WiFi system has received multiple industry accolades, including the 2024 Aviation Week Laureate award and Robb Report’s first-ever Best of the Best in aviation for cabin connectivity.
AEA Educational Foundation Announces Scholarship Winners
The Aircraft Electronics Association's Educational Foundation announces the names of 26 individuals who were awarded scholarships for the 2024-25 academic year. The AEA Educational Foundation annually awards scholarships to students pursuing a career in avionics or aircraft maintenance, as well as students from AEA member companies.
CAE Inaugurates Savannah, GA, Training Center for Gulfstream Pilots and Maintenance Technicians
CAE inaugurates its first Gulfstream-dedicated business-aviation training center, which will be a key component to training more pilots and maintenance technicians over the coming decades. The maintenance training program, which will include state-of-the-art virtual reality, will be offered on Gulfstream G280, G650 and G500/G600 business jets. The Savannah facility is CAE’s fifth business-aviation training center in the United States.
Youth and Family Activities Expand for AirVenture 2024
A new area for youth aviation activities, located in the Vintage Aircraft Association area on the EAA grounds, is the latest addition to the expanding youth and family activities taking place at EAA AirVenture Oshkosh 2024. The 71st edition of the Experimental Aircraft Association’s fly-in convention and air show is July 22-28.
Hartzell Propeller Service Center Launches Propeller Core Purchase Program
The Hartzell Service Center in Piqua, OH, is introducing a purchasing program for used, serviceable propeller cores and serialized parts directly from aircraft owners, fleets and MROs. The enhancement aims to help reduce overhaul lead times while giving customers more buying options when acquiring parts.
